H6281 עֶתֶר (ʻEther) eh'ther
Hebrew
Noun

Quick Definition

Ether

Biblical Persons & Places

Ether Ether= near Ashnah (Ashnah@Jos.15.33-=H0823)
A location near Ashnah first mentioned at Jos.15.42; only referred to as Ether (עֶ֫תֶר).

Strong's Definition

Ether, a place in Palestine

Derivation: from H6280 (עָתַר); abundance;

KJV Usage: Ether.

Outline of Biblical Usage

Ether = "abundant"
1) a town in the lowlands of Judah allotted to Simeon
